General Kornite Information

Help on Chemical  Formula: Chemical Formula: Na(CaNa)Fe++4(Al,Fe+++)Si7AlO22(OH)2
Help on Composition: Composition: Molecular Weight = 953.22 gm
   Sodium     4.82 %  Na    6.50 % Na2O
   Calcium    4.20 %  Ca    5.88 % CaO
   Aluminum   4.95 %  Al    9.36 % Al2O3
   Iron      24.90 %  Fe   30.15 % FeO /  2.09 % Fe2O3
   Silicon   20.62 %  Si   44.12 % SiO2
   Hydrogen   0.21 %  H     1.89 % H2O
   Oxygen    40.28 %  O
            ______        ______ 
            100.00 %      100.00 % = TOTAL OXIDE
Help on Empirical Formula: Empirical Formula: Na2CaFe2+4Al0.75Fe3+0.25(Si7AlO22)(OH)2
Help on IMA Status: IMA Status: Approved IMA 1993
Help on Locality: Locality: Wessels mine, Kalahari manganese field, South Africa. Link to MinDat.org Location Data.
Help on Name Origin: Name Origin: Named for Hermann Korn (b1946), German geologist who lived in South Africa.
Help on Name Pronunciation: Name Pronunciation: Kornite Say KORNITE
Help on Synonym: Synonym: IMA1992-032

Kornite Crystallography

Help on Axial Ratios: Axial Ratios: a:b:c =0.5584:1:0.2977
Help on Cell Dimensions: Cell Dimensions: a = 9.94, b = 17.8, c = 5.3, Z = 2; beta = 105.5° V = 903.63 Den(Calc)= 3.50
Help on Crystal System: Crystal System: Monoclinic - PrismaticH-M Symbol (2/m) Space Group: C 2/m
Help on X Ray Diffraction: X Ray Diffraction: By Intensity(I/Io): 2.812(1), 3.132(1), 3.257(1),
 

Physical Properties of Kornite

Help on Cleavage: Cleavage: {???} Good
Help on Color: Color: Brownish lilac, Dark red.
Help on Diaphaneity: Diaphaneity: Transparent
Help on Hardness: Hardness: 6-7 - Orthoclase-Quartz
Help on Luster: Luster: Vitreous (Glassy)
 

Optical Properties of Kornite

Help on Gladstone-Dale: Gladstone-Dale: CI calc= 0.062 (Fair) - where the CI = (1-KPDcalc/KC)
KPDcalc= 0.1929,KC= 0.2055
Ncalc = 1.72
Help on Optical Data: Optical Data: Biaxial (-), a=1.654, b=1.675, g=1.696, bire=0.0420, 2V(Calc)=88, 2V(Meas)=88-92.
Help on Pleochroism (x): Pleochroism (x): pink.
Help on Pleochroism (y): Pleochroism (y): dark red.
Help on Pleochroism (z): Pleochroism (z): orange red.
 

Calculated Properties of Kornite

Help on Electron Density: Electron Density: Bulk Density (Electron Density)=3.43 gm/cc
note: Specific Gravity of Kornite =3.50 gm/cc.
Help on Fermion Index: Fermion Index: Fermion Index = 0.01
Boson Index = 0.99
Help on Photoelectric: Photoelectric: PEKornite = 8.93 barns/electron
U=PEKornite x rElectron Density= 30.64 barns/cc.
Help on Radioactivity: Radioactivity: GRapi = 0 (Gamma Ray American Petroleum Institute Units)
Kornite is Not Radioactive
